当前位置:首页 / EXCEL

Excel如何提取文本右侧内容?如何正确操作?

作者:佚名|分类:EXCEL|浏览:51|发布时间:2025-03-23 08:12:48

Excel如何提取文本右侧内容?如何正确操作?

在Excel中,提取文本右侧内容是一个常见的操作,尤其是在处理包含特定分隔符的字符串时。以下是一些常用的方法来提取文本右侧的内容,以及如何正确操作这些方法。

一、使用文本函数提取文本右侧内容

Excel提供了几个文本函数,可以帮助我们提取字符串的右侧部分。以下是一些常用的函数:

1. 使用`MID`函数

`MID`函数可以从一个字符串中提取指定位置开始的指定数量的字符。

语法:

```excel

MID(text, start_num, [num_chars])

```

`text`:要提取的文本。

`start_num`:开始提取的位置。

`[num_chars]`:要提取的字符数(可选)。

示例:

假设我们有一个单元格A1包含文本“Hello, World!”,我们想要提取逗号后面的内容。我们可以使用以下公式:

```excel

=MID(A1, FIND(",", A1) + 1, LEN(A1) FIND(",", A1))

```

这个公式首先使用`FIND`函数找到逗号的位置,然后使用`MID`函数从逗号后面的位置开始提取剩余的文本。

2. 使用`RIGHT`函数

`RIGHT`函数可以直接从字符串的右侧提取指定数量的字符。

语法:

```excel

RIGHT(text, [num_chars])

```

`text`:要提取的文本。

`[num_chars]`:要提取的字符数(可选)。

示例:

如果我们想要提取单元格A1中逗号右侧的所有内容,可以使用以下公式:

```excel

=RIGHT(A1, LEN(A1) FIND(",", A1))

```

这个公式计算逗号的位置,然后从字符串的末尾开始提取相应数量的字符。

二、使用查找和替换功能

除了使用函数外,我们还可以使用查找和替换功能来提取文本右侧的内容。

1. 使用查找功能

在Excel中,我们可以使用查找功能来定位特定的字符或字符串,然后手动提取右侧内容。

步骤:

1. 选择包含文本的单元格。

2. 点击“开始”选项卡中的“查找和选择”按钮,然后选择“查找”。

3. 在查找对话框中输入要查找的字符或字符串。

4. 点击“查找下一个”按钮,Excel会定位到第一个匹配项。

5. 手动提取匹配项右侧的内容。

2. 使用替换功能

如果我们想要批量替换文本,可以使用替换功能。

步骤:

1. 选择包含文本的单元格。

2. 点击“开始”选项卡中的“查找和选择”按钮,然后选择“替换”。

3. 在“查找内容”框中输入要查找的字符或字符串。

4. 在“替换为”框中输入新的文本。

5. 点击“全部替换”按钮,Excel会替换所有匹配项。

三、如何正确操作

1. 理解文本结构:在提取文本右侧内容之前,确保你理解了文本的结构和分隔符的位置。

2. 选择合适的函数:根据文本的结构和你的需求,选择最合适的函数。

3. 测试公式:在单独的单元格中测试你的公式,确保它按预期工作。

4. 使用绝对引用:如果你需要在多个单元格中使用相同的公式,使用绝对引用来确保公式不会因为单元格的移动而改变。

5. 保存工作:在完成操作后,记得保存你的工作。

相关问答

1. 如何提取单元格中最后一个逗号右侧的内容?

```excel

=RIGHT(A1, LEN(A1) FIND(",", REVERSE(A1)))

```

这个公式首先将文本反转,然后使用`FIND`函数找到最后一个逗号的位置,接着使用`MID`函数从最后一个逗号开始提取剩余的文本。

2. 如果文本中没有逗号,如何提取右侧内容?

如果文本中没有逗号或其他分隔符,你可以使用`RIGHT`函数直接提取从文本末尾开始的所有内容。

```excel

=RIGHT(A1, LEN(A1))

```

这个公式将提取单元格A1中从末尾开始的所有字符。

3. 如何提取单元格中最后一个空格右侧的内容?

```excel

=RIGHT(A1, LEN(A1) FIND(" ", REVERSE(A1)))

```

这个公式与提取最后一个逗号右侧的内容类似,只是将逗号替换为空格。

通过以上方法,你可以有效地在Excel中提取文本右侧的内容,并正确操作这些功能。